About The Position

The Teacher Assistant works with the Lead Teacher/Teacher to assist with Traditional and/or Montessori curriculum development and delivery, materials, equipment and facilities requirements, and attends in-service trainings.

Requirements

  • High School diploma or its equivalent G.E.D.
  • must be able to attain CDA Certification (Child Development Accreditation) or Montessori Certification within 2 years of hire
  • must maintain current education requirements (24 hours) of child development training
  • must be able to attain food handlers card and First Aid/CPR certification within 6 months of hire
  • must possess valid Texas driver’s license and be insurable
  • must be able to successfully pass a post offer drug screen and criminal history background check

Responsibilities

  • Assists in preparing classroom for daily activities including pre and post teaching activities
  • Assists with monitoring classroom to ensure the safety of the students
  • Assists in the delivery of Traditional and/or Montessori curriculum
  • Assists in preparing classroom incident reports and communicates with parents on daily behaviors of students
  • Assists in preparing classroom lesson plans and coordinates activities with other education staff
  • Assists in coordinating student transportation
  • Assists with the evaluation of student progress
  • Assists Lead Teacher/Teacher to keep current on instructional service delivery mechanisms and implements changes in Traditional and/or Montessori curriculum
  • Assists in guiding students through technology lessons
  • Works with program staff to assist with cultural and Tiwa Language integration into the program
